【python数据处理技巧二】教程文章相关的互联网学习教程文章

[Python]小甲鱼Python视频第005课(Python的数据类型)课后题及参考解答【代码】

# -*- coding: utf-8 -*- """ Created on Mon Mar 4 23:05:51 2019@author: fengs """"""0. 在 Python 中,int 表示整型,那你还记得 bool、float 和 str 分别表示什么吗?bool:布尔类型float:浮点型str:字符串类型1. 你知道为什么布尔类型(bool)的 True 和 False 分别用 1 和 0 来代替吗?非0即1,非False即True2. 使用 int() 将小数转换为整数,结果是向上取整还是向下取整呢?都不是,是向零取整int(1.1) ---> 1int(-1.8) ---> -...

利用python进行数据分析-04-numpy基础【代码】【图】

1、线性代数矩阵乘法 dot 函数x= np.array([[1,2,3],[4,5,6]])y=np.array([[6,23],[-1,7],[8,9]])x Out[16]: array([[1, 2, 3],[4, 5, 6]])y Out[17]: array([[ 6, 23],[-1, 7],[ 8, 9]])x.dot(y) Out[18]: array([[ 28, 64],[ 67, 181]])一个二维数组跟一个大小合适的一维数组的矩阵点积运算之后将会得到一个一维数组。np.dot(x,np.ones(3)) Out[19]: array([ 6., 15.]) numpy.linalgfrom numpy.linalg import inv,qr x ...

Python3的基本数据类型【代码】

1、整型 int 1# Python3中,所有的整型都是int类型 2# 1.int():将字符串转换为数字 3 a = "123" 4 b = int(a)5# type():识别数据类型 6print(type(a), type(b)) # <class ‘str‘> <class ‘int‘> 7# 转成16进制 8 num = "b" 9 v = int(num, base=16) 10print(v) # 111112# 2.bit_length():当前数字的二进制,至少用n位表示13 age = 5 14 v = age.bit_length() 15print(v) # 3 2、字符串 str 1# 1.capitalize():将字符串首...

Python连接MySQL数据库之pymysql模块使用【代码】

Python3连接MySQL本文介绍Python3连接MySQL的第三方库--PyMySQL的基本使用。PyMySQL介绍PyMySQL 是在 Python3.x 版本中用于连接 MySQL 服务器的一个库,Python2中则使用mysqldb。Django中也可以使用PyMySQL连接MySQL数据库。PyMySQL安装pip install pymysql连接数据库注意事项在进行本文以下内容之前需要注意:你有一个MySQL数据库,并且已经启动。你有可以连接该数据库的用户名和密码你有一个有权限操作的database基本使用# 导入p...

python用Windows开发配置mysql数据库

Windows 版本:Windows10 64-bitPython 版本:Pyhton 3.6.1MySQL 版本:mysql-5.7.18-winx641. mysql-5.7.18-winx64 下载 下载地址:https://www.mysql.com/downloads/ 对应Windows 系统版本选择下载,下面两个是测试版本,忽略。 2. 下载好的 zip 文件解压到想要安装的目录 3. 配置环境变量,就是添加 bin 文件的路径到系统变量 Path。 4. 用管理员权限进入 bin 目录,执行 mysqld --initialize-insecure 初始化目...

python操作mysql数据库

1:环境:MySQL for python模块    安装好后用import MySQLdb检验2:DB API:统一的可操控多种数据库的接口    1):连接对象[connection]:用MySQL.Connect(参数)创建       参数:host:Mysql服务器地址          port:Mysql服务器端口号         user:用户名         passwd          db:所用数据库名          charset:连接编码         【...

python基础--数据类型、模块列表初始【代码】

‘‘‘pyc‘‘‘import copy#模块初识# 分为标准库、第三方库# import sys# import os# print(sys.path) #打印环境变量# print(sys.argv) #打印执行文件的相对路径 (因为pycharm默认调用的是否写的就是绝对路径)# #print(sys.argv[2])# os.system("dir") #查询当前文件加下的文件# res = os.system("dir") #变量只能显示命令是否执行成功# cmd_res =os.popen("dir").read() #命令执行结果赋值给变量# os.mkdir("wangyacha...

Python最基本的数据类型以及对元组的介绍【代码】

简单类型内置到 Python 编程语言中的简单数据类型包括: bool int float complex支持简单数据类型不是 Python 独有的功能,因为多数现代编程语言都具有完整类型补充。例如 Java? 语言甚至有一组更丰富的原始数据类型: byte short int long float double char boolean但是,在 Python 中,简单数据类型并不是原始数据类型,而是完善的对象,它们有自已的方法和类。另外,这些简单的...

基于python的大数据分析基本知识【代码】

1. 数据科学领域中常用的python库Numpy库:数据运算的基础库,运行效率高(底层C语言,高效index)Scipy库:实现了常用的科学计算方法(线性代数,傅里叶变换,信号和图像处理)Pandas库:分析数据的利器,高级数据结构(Series,DataFrame)Matplotlib库:绘图功能(散点,曲线,柱形)2. Anaconda的使用说明介绍:著名的python数据科学平台,开源,跨平台。包含有流行的python和R的包。下载地址:https://www.anaconda.com/download/Jupy...

Python MySQL - 创建/查询/删除数据库【代码】

#coding=utf-8import mysql.connector import importlib import sys#连接数据库的信息 mydb = mysql.connector.connect(host=‘115.xx.10.121‘,port=‘3306‘,user=‘root‘,password=‘xxxxxZ6XPXbvos‘,)mycursor=mydb.cursor() #创建数据库 mycursor.execute(‘create database test_cc‘) #查询数据库 mycursor.execute(‘show databases‘) for x in mycursor:if‘test_cc‘in x:print‘成功‘#删除数据库 mycursor.execute(...

Python之数据类型转换【代码】

1、字符串转换为列表1 >>> message = "Hi there"2 >>> ls = list(message) 3 >>> ls 4 [‘H‘, ‘i‘, ‘‘, ‘t‘, ‘h‘, ‘e‘, ‘r‘, ‘e‘]2、字符串转换为元组1 >>> message = "Hi there"2 >>> tp = tuple(message) 3 >>> tp 4 (‘H‘, ‘i‘, ‘‘, ‘t‘, ‘h‘, ‘e‘, ‘r‘, ‘e‘)3、列表转元组1 >>> tpl = tuple(ls) 2 >>> tpl 3 (‘H‘, ‘i‘, ‘‘, ‘t‘, ‘h‘, ‘e‘, ‘r‘, ‘e‘)4、通过range函数创建列表1...

python数据格式化之pprint

pprint – 美观打印作用:美观打印数据结构pprint 包含一个“美观打印机”,用于生成数据结构的一个美观视图。格式化工具会生成数据结构的一些表示,不仅可以由解释器正确地解析,而且便于人类阅读。输出尽可能放在一行上,分解为多行时则需要缩进。以下实例用用到的data包含一下数据data = [(1,{‘a‘:‘A‘,‘b‘:‘B‘,‘c‘:‘C‘,‘d‘:‘D‘}), (2,{‘e‘:‘E‘,‘f‘:‘F‘,‘g‘:‘G‘,‘h‘:‘H‘, ‘i...

武佩奇python数据类型的两个题目:【代码】

#一个令人cao蛋的查询题目: # li = [] # go = True # while go: # for i,v in enumerate(dic,1): # print(i,v) # li.append(v) # u_c = str(input(">>>1,2,查看,i添加"))#1 # if u_c.isdigit(): # u_c = int(u_c) # li1 = [] # while go: # for i,v in enumerate(dic[li[u_c-1]],1): # print(i,v) # li1.append(v) # ...

用python简单实现类似thinkphp的针对Mysql操作的数据模型【代码】

摘自以前CI实现的商城系统,做APP时需要实现数据接口,便用python实现了。假设有表tp_articleidtitletype1哈哈12图样涂森坡1使用thinphp实现取出type为1的数据如下M()->from(‘‘tp_article‘‘)->where(‘type=1‘)->select();现通过python实现类似对mysql进行操作的封装DB.select(‘*‘).fm(‘tp_article‘).where(‘type‘,1).all()需要:django下的db模块首先实现 mydb.py 文件,放于core目录下,实现模型类文件时需要importfr...

《python3网络爬虫开发实战》--Ajax数据爬取

1. ajax异步的 JavaScript和 XML。对于传统的网页,如果想更新其内容,那么必须要刷新整个页面,但有了 Ajax,便可以在页面不被全部刷新的情况下更新其内容。 在这个过程中,页面实际上是在后台与服务器进行了数据交互,获 取到数据之后,再利用 JavaScript改变网页,这样网页内容就会更新了。2. Ajax请求网页更新: 发送请求 解析内容 渲染网页3. Ajax分析方法:查看请求过滤请求4. Ajax结果提取:分析请求分析响应 原文:https:...